Kabaena Postal Codes, Bombana, Sulawesi Tenggara Indonesia

The postal code for Kabaena is 93781 in Sulawesi Tenggara, Bombana, Indonesia. The table below lists ZIP codes and postcodes for places within Kabaena.

Postal Codes for Places in Kabaena

Place Name Postal Codes
Rahadopi 93781
Rahampuu 93781
Teomokole 93781
Tirongkotua 93781
